THE SHORTEST WAY IS NOT ALWAYS THE BEST WAY

…and sometimes it is…

by Tammy Phillips
AUGUST 20, 2021

 “A man’s steps [are] of the LORD; How then can a man understand his own way?” (Proverbs 20:24 NKJV)

We went to a concert the other night.  I was waiting on our group outside the restaurant and taking pictures of the beautiful sunset across the Nashville skyline. Kris called me inside and said they were waiting on me.   Our leader led us on a new path to the concert arena.  It was short cut that wound through the block to the arena, instead of around it.   It was lively, pleasant, and a fun way to go. 

We had been guests of this company and sat in their box a few times before.  When we got to the arena, I knew the way to their box.  I knew we had to go up a big escalator and take a left.  In general, I am pretty good with directions.  However, we had entered the building through a different entrance.  The escalator was to the left and not right in front of us.  We did not take the left to go up.  I chose to follow our leader to the right because I thought she knew the way and was taking us on another fun, short cut.    I also thought that we might be sitting in a different area because I had not looked at our tickets.  Our leader had not been in the arena as recently as we had, and she was a bit confused.  We wandered left, then right, then left, then up and up, and then back down, and finally arrived at our destination. 

She was the leader and I followed her because it was the right thing to do.  If I had not followed her, I could have gotten there faster, but Kris would not have run into and spoken with a friend.  Who knows why we had to wander over Bridgestone, but I did so out of respect for the leader?

A man’s steps are of the Lord; thus, we must respectfully follow the leader or be lost. When we attempt to go our own way, we end up wandering blindly through life.  The Lord says, “For My thoughts [are] not your thoughts, nor [are] your ways My ways.” (Isaiah 55:8 NKJV). He also says, ” I will instruct you and teach you in the way you should go; I will guide you with My eye.” (Psalm 32:8 NKJV)

Who knows why we have to follow the Lord down different paths?  Sometimes the path to our destination or what we want seems so clear, yet He takes a different way, like our leader did at the concert.   We cannot understand His ways because they are not always the way we would take.   Just remember, ” The steps of a [good] man are ordered by the LORD, And He delights in his way.” (Psalm 37:23 NKJV)

I enCOURAGE you to follow the Lord every step of the way.  When you don’t know which way to go, wait for His leading.  He will not lead you astray even though it might seem the long way around.
